> Thanks for the bug report. I like removing code. Before we commit this, 
> I have a few questions (for anybody who can answer) about how this 
> should be working.
> 
> I think the "Property changes on: " line is not right: it should show a 
> dot for the path: "Property changes on: ."
> 
> Maybe the "diff --git" line should say "diff --git a/. b/." for 
> consistency (other directory paths printed there do not end with a 
> slash) and clarity. (Would that even make the "svn patch" operation work 
> correctly?)
> 
> We could do both fixes: make "svn diff" add a dot, to be more 
> conservative; and also make "svn patch" not require a dot, to be more 
> lenient, and to work with already-generated patches.
